Account is a subject that teaches you the method of maintaining a record of all debit and credit transactions of a particular person or a body over a fiscal period. It provides a statement of all such transactions. It requires analyses of financial statements as well as auditing the books.

Knowledge of basics of accounts is essential as it is often required in our everyday lives. You want to study accounts on your own and don’t know where to start? Here are some easy steps to guide you in the right direction:

  1. Understand the difference between bookkeeping and accounting

Before you start to study accounts, understand the difference between bookkeeping and accounts. And then ask yourself what is it that you want to learn? Bookkeeping is one tiny part of accounts where the job is simply, to maintain the books or the records of all transactions.

  1. Understand the meaning of accounting terms

Accounting has a lot of technical terms. Debit, credit, assets, liabilities, income, expenses, equity, what do they mean? These are some of the most basic terms which you will come across frequently. If you don’t understand the meaning of these terms, you will not be able to proceed forward.

  1. Learn the principles of accounting

What are the basic principles of accounting? If you don’t know the answer to that, you will not be able to apply the rules. There are tenGenerally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P) which provide guidance to the accounting practices to ensure ethics and transparency are maintained in business transactions. They are:

  • the Economic Entity Concept,
  • the Specific Monetary Unit Assumption,
  • the Specific Time Period Assumption,
  • the Historical Cost Principle,
  • the Full Disclosure Principle,
  • the Going Concern Principle,
  • the Revenue Recognition Principle,
  • the Matching Principle,
  • Materiality Principle
  • the Principle of Conservative Accounting.
